Vocabulary summary

fröhlich

ˈfʁøːlɪç

Cheerful

einsam

ˈaɪ̯nzaːm

Lonely

ängstlich

ˈɛŋstlɪç

Fearful

glücklich

ˈɡlʏklɪç

Happy

besorgt

bəˈzɔʁkt

Worried

frustriert

fʁʊsˈtʁiːɐ̯t

Frustrated

schuldig

ˈʃʊldɪç

Guilty

traurig

ˈtʁaʊ̯ʁɪç

Sad

dankbar

ˈdaŋkbaːɐ̯

Grateful

optimistisch

ɔptiˈmɪstɪʃ

Optimistic

nervös

nɛʁˈvøːs

Nervous

wütend

ˈvyːtənt

Angry

enttäuscht

ɛntˈtɔʏ̯ʃt

Disappointed

beklommen

bəˈklɔmən

Anxious

erleichtert

ɛɐ̯ˈlaɪ̯çtɐt

Relieved

freudig

ˈfʁɔʏ̯dɪç

Joyful

eifersüchtig

ˈaɪ̯fɐzʏçtɪç

Jealous

aufgeregt

ˈaʊ̯fɡəˌʁeːkt

Excited
